Thanks Tod . I can do the work myself. I've been a mechanic for 25+ years now. I just would like to know if the bearing is available separate from the hub and if so does anybody know what the wheel bearing part number is. I'm pretty sure the bearing can come out of the hub by heating it up with a torch and if the wheel bearing is available all I would have to do is put it in the freezer for awhile and heat the hub back up and drop the bearing in place. That how we do it on the off road tropy truck wheel bearings.
